The volume Il Trattato del Quirinale: nuovi orizzonti per la cooperazione transfrontaliera italo-francese presents the state of the art and future prospects of Italian–French cross-border cooperation. Through analyses developed with various disciplinary approaches (law, geography, spatial planning, political science), the chapters composing this collective work recount, from different perspectives, the tools and experiences that have shaped cross-border cooperation between institutions and local communities along the Italian–French border within the broader framework of European integration. The volume also offers perspectives and reflections for the future, particularly in light of the signing of the Quirinale Treaty in November 2021, which includes specific provisions dedicated to cross-border cooperation. The volume is in Italian; a French-language version is currently in publication.
The volume has been edited by Robert Botteghi, Raffaella Coletti, Anne Rainaud, Giulio M. Salerno, Gabriella Saputelli, Philippe Weckel; Cnr, Istituto di studi sui sistemi regionali, federali e sulle autonomie “Massimo Severo Giannini” & Université Côte d’Azur, Centre d’études et de recherche en droit administratif, constitutionnel, financier et fiscal, Diplomatie Territoriale; CNR Edizioni, 2025, ISBN 978 88 8080 692 9; e-ISBN 978 88 8080 693 6 (available in open access).
